To improve stand condition & habitat by hand thinning 12 ac & mechanical thinning 15 ac, by restoring 2.27 ac of aspen, & creating 8.55 ac of openings. To restore the hydrological function & reduce erosion on 0.25 mile of a tributary to Dry Cr.
Location
The Mix Project lies due east of and directly adjacent to the Russel Valley Subdivision.
